Navigation

    Logo
    • Register
    • Login
    • Search
    • Recent
    • Tags
    • Unread
    • Categories
    • Unreplied
    • Popular
    • GitHub
    • Docu
    • Hilfe
    1. Home
    2. Deutsch
    3. Visualisierung
    4. Vis2 ab 09.01.2024 im stable

    NEWS

    • Neuer Blog: Fotos und Eindrücke aus Solingen

    • ioBroker@Smart Living Forum Solingen, 14.06. - Agenda added

    • ioBroker goes Matter ... Matter Adapter in Stable

    Vis2 ab 09.01.2024 im stable

    This topic has been deleted. Only users with topic management privileges can see it.
    • wendy2702
      wendy2702 last edited by wendy2702

      Hm,

      gerade eben nach Einschalten des Rechners und öffnen von Chrome habe ich jetzt das Bild.

      Merkwürdig, aber es geht jetzt.

      1 Reply Last reply Reply Quote 0
      • S
        Sandy @BananaJoe last edited by

        @bananajoe

        ne funktioniert auch nicht. Wenn ich den Test mache ob es eine Scrollbar ist oder nicht dann kommt es ja drauf an wie groß ich den Zoom bei Google Chrome gemacht habe. Habe ich ganz klein dann habe ich keine Balken, stelle ich den Zoon größer sind Baljkn zu sehen

        ca1f42f8-8d5c-45f0-a70e-c7227f468dcc-image.png

        577303a3-f285-4005-9c2c-89bd89268465-image.png

        gruss Sandy

        1 Reply Last reply Reply Quote 0
        • wendy2702
          wendy2702 last edited by wendy2702

          Weiss jemand wie man die Navigations Reihenfolge ändern kann?

          Bzw. was die Zahlen bei "Reihenfolge" für eine Funktion haben?

          1 Reply Last reply Reply Quote 0
          • OliverIO
            OliverIO @mcm1957 last edited by OliverIO

            @mcm1957

            ich hatte das schonmal auf discord gefragt.

            gibt es eine Möglichkeit, das vis-1 widgets in vis-2 nicht mehr angezeigt werden?
            ichhabe gesehen, das für vis-2 widgets versionen ignoriert werden können (was aber erst ab vis-3 interessant werden könnte), für vis1 hab ich nichts gesehen.

            oder sollen die vis-1 widgets ebenfalls in einen eigenen adapter ausgelagert werden?

            Adapter zum testen:
            Im Adapter iobroker.rssfeed sind vis-1 widgets enthalten. diese werden aber auch in vis-2 angezeigt. sind dort aber nicht funktionsfähig.
            (nur zur Sicherheit: das hat nichts mit iobroker.vis-2-widgets-rssfeed zu tun)

            carsten04 1 Reply Last reply Reply Quote 0
            • carsten04
              carsten04 Developer @OliverIO last edited by

              @oliverio In der io-package:

              "visWidgets": {
                    "ignoreInVersions": [
                      2
                    ]
                  },
              

              unter common.

              OliverIO 1 Reply Last reply Reply Quote 0
              • OliverIO
                OliverIO @carsten04 last edited by OliverIO

                @carsten04

                danke, den eintrag habe ich gesehen und hatte den eindruck,

                ich teste das mal

                carsten04 1 Reply Last reply Reply Quote 0
                • carsten04
                  carsten04 Developer @OliverIO last edited by

                  @oliverio das gehört in die io-package von Deinem

                  iobroker.rssfeed 
                  

                  dann werden die vis-1 Widgets aus dem Adapter in vis-2 ignoriert.

                  OliverIO 1 Reply Last reply Reply Quote 0
                  • OliverIO
                    OliverIO @carsten04 last edited by

                    @carsten04
                    hast du das selbst ausprobiert?
                    Kannst du mir den adapter nennen mit dem du das ausprobiert hast?

                    OliverIO carsten04 2 Replies Last reply Reply Quote 0
                    • mcm1957
                      mcm1957 last edited by mcm1957

                      Anmerkung:
                      Die letzten Kommentare wurden von https://forum.iobroker.net/topic/74773/vis-vis-2-übersicht-widgetkompatibilität hierher verschoben.

                      Homoran 1 Reply Last reply Reply Quote 0
                      • Homoran
                        Homoran Global Moderator Administrators @mcm1957 last edited by

                        @mcm1957 Done!

                        1 Reply Last reply Reply Quote 1
                        • OliverIO
                          OliverIO @OliverIO last edited by

                          @oliverio

                          jetzt hat es geklappt

                          1 Reply Last reply Reply Quote 0
                          • carsten04
                            carsten04 Developer @OliverIO last edited by

                            @oliverio sagte in Vis2 ab morgen im stable:

                            @carsten04
                            hast du das selbst ausprobiert?
                            Kannst du mir den adapter nennen mit dem du das ausprobiert hast?

                            Ja klar, mit meinem Adapter. Ich hatte das Thema mal im Dezember '23 etwas ausführlicher mit foxriver76 diskutiert, da er das Ganze implementiert hat.

                            OliverIO 1 Reply Last reply Reply Quote 0
                            • OliverIO
                              OliverIO @carsten04 last edited by OliverIO

                              @carsten04

                              ich glaube allerdings das am schema was nicht stimmt
                              https://github.com/ioBroker/ioBroker.js-controller/blame/0e2b4e4dfe3c3d18b57b0e214d65897b7cf1ae1f/schemas/io-package.json#L1428

                              ignoreInVersions steht nach Components und müsste eigentlich eine ebene höher.
                              so gehört es zum widgetset, implementiert ist es aber als adapter-regel

                              siehst du das auch so?

                              mcm1957 carsten04 2 Replies Last reply Reply Quote 0
                              • mcm1957
                                mcm1957 @OliverIO last edited by mcm1957

                                @oliverio
                                Dann erstell doch bitte ein Issue im js-controller Repo damit das gefixed wird.
                                @foxriver76 FYI

                                1 Reply Last reply Reply Quote 0
                                • carsten04
                                  carsten04 Developer @OliverIO last edited by carsten04

                                  @oliverio sagte in Vis2 ab morgen im stable:

                                  @carsten04

                                  ich glaube allerdings das am schema was nicht stimmt
                                  https://github.com/ioBroker/ioBroker.js-controller/blame/0e2b4e4dfe3c3d18b57b0e214d65897b7cf1ae1f/schemas/io-package.json#L1428

                                  ignoreInVersions steht nach Components und müsste eigentlich eine ebene höher.
                                  so gehört es zum widgetset, implementiert ist es aber als adapter-regel

                                  siehst du das auch so?

                                  Für mich sieht das richtig aus. Abfrage erfolgt hier:

                                  async function readAdapterList() {
                                      const res = await adapter.getObjectViewAsync('system', 'instance', {});
                                  
                                      const instances = [];
                                      res.rows
                                          .forEach(item => {
                                              const obj = item.value;
                                              // ignore widgets for V1 only
                                              if (obj?.common?.visWidgets?.ignoreInVersions?.includes(2)) {
                                                  return;
                                              }
                                              const name = obj && obj._id && obj._id.replace('system.adapter.', '').replace(/\.\d+$/, '');
                                              if (name && !instances.includes(name)) {
                                                  instances.push(name);
                                              }
                                          });
                                  
                                      instances.sort();
                                  
                                      let sets = [];
                                      POSSIBLE_WIDGET_SETS_LOCATIONS.forEach(dir => collectWidgetSets(dir, sets));
                                      sets = sets.filter(s => instances.includes(s.name.substring('iobroker.'.length)));
                                  
                                      return sets;
                                  }
                                  

                                  und so steht es auch im Schema.

                                  OliverIO 1 Reply Last reply Reply Quote 0
                                  • OliverIO
                                    OliverIO @carsten04 last edited by OliverIO

                                    @carsten04
                                    im schema steht es für mich auf gleicher ebene wie
                                    "components": {
                                    und nicht auf gleicher ebene wie
                                    "patternProperties": {
                                    was ja der bezeichnung des widgetsets entspricht

                                    also so ist die definition per code

                                    visWidget: {
                                      ignoreInVersions: [2],
                                      "widgetsetname": {
                                        component: [],
                                        url: "",
                                        i18n: true
                                      }
                                    }
                                    

                                    und so per schema

                                    visWidget: {
                                      "widgetsetname": {
                                        ignoreInVersions: [2],
                                        component: [],
                                        url: "",
                                        i18n: true
                                      }
                                    }
                                    ``
                                    aber wenn du es nicht so siehst ist auch kein fehler da.
                                    hat zwar nix zu sagen, aber mein vscode meckert, das bei ignoreInVersions eigentlich ein Object gehört und kein Arrat, weil es denkt, da kommt eine widgetset-definition
                                    carsten04 1 Reply Last reply Reply Quote 0
                                    • carsten04
                                      carsten04 Developer @OliverIO last edited by carsten04

                                      @oliverio Du hast recht. Das Schema muss angepasst werden.

                                      mcm1957 1 Reply Last reply Reply Quote 0
                                      • mcm1957
                                        mcm1957 @carsten04 last edited by

                                        @carsten04 said in Vis2 ab morgen im stable:

                                        @oliverio Du hast recht. Das Schema muss angepasst werden.

                                        Könnte bitte einer von euch ein Issue im js-controller repo erstellen. Sonst wird das wohl kaum angepasst. Alternative wäre ggF ein PR der das fixed (und Arbeit sparen kann).

                                        DANKE

                                        OliverIO 1 Reply Last reply Reply Quote 0
                                        • OliverIO
                                          OliverIO @mcm1957 last edited by

                                          @mcm1957

                                          https://github.com/ioBroker/ioBroker.js-controller/issues/2818

                                          oweitman created this issue in ioBroker/ioBroker.js-controller

                                          closed [bug]: incorrect schema for io-package.json #2818

                                          1 Reply Last reply Reply Quote 1
                                          • H
                                            heinzie last edited by

                                            Hallo,

                                            versuche mich auch gerade an der VIS 2. Leider bekomme ich es nicht hin, dass beim Material Widget\Istwert mit Diagramm nur eine Nachkommastelle angezeigt wird. Es werden immer 2 angezeigt. Die Einstellung "Ziffern nach dem Komma" funktioniert leider nicht. Es ist egal was da eingestellt ist.
                                            Gibt es ggf noch eine andere Einstellmöglichkeit?

                                            2267da53-8333-432a-aa5e-c12f33b46219-grafik.png

                                            1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post

                                            Support us

                                            ioBroker
                                            Community Adapters
                                            Donate

                                            520
                                            Online

                                            31.9k
                                            Users

                                            80.1k
                                            Topics

                                            1.3m
                                            Posts

                                            79
                                            422
                                            83261
                                            Loading More Posts
                                            • Oldest to Newest
                                            • Newest to Oldest
                                            • Most Votes
                                            Reply
                                            • Reply as topic
                                            Log in to reply
                                            Community
                                            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en
                                            The ioBroker Community 2014-2023
                                            logo